Sidrenea Robison affectionately know as "Renea" was born in Chicago Illinois on February 24, 1958 to late Sidney Robison and Bessie Mitchell. She leaves to Cherish two brothers Cedric Robison, Donelle Robison and one sister Doris Lorens. She was educated in the Chicago public school system. Upon high school graduation she joined the United States Marine Corps Admirably served an was honorable discharged in 1980. Her love of thee culinary arts was evident in other positions held where she was able to follower her passion and love as a chef and cake decorator. Proceeding Renea in death her son Varon Bauler. She leaves to cherish her children Nahani ( Dujuan) Miles, Chantal (Jermaine) Dawson, Manuel (Kymyatta) Little, Stephon's (Tineka) Murray. Eighteen Grandchildren Quantrell, A'Zhanie, Wesley, Tavarlis, Tyrrique , Keziah, Zekiah, Jady'n, Jordyn,Camryn,Jalen, Natasha, Antonio, Shamiya, Kwesi,and Guage 5 Great Grandchildren Aubree, Brooklyn,Kyndall, Carter,Armani
